在当今数字时代,网站已经成为企业展示自身形象、提供服务、拓展市场的重要平台。一个稳定高效运行的网站,不仅能提升用户体验,还能为企业带来更多的商业价值。那么,如何掌握Web运维平台,确保网站稳定高效运行呢?以下是一些实用的方法和技巧。
了解Web运维的重要性
Web运维是指对网站进行监控、维护和优化的一系列工作。它涉及到网站性能、安全、稳定性等多个方面。掌握Web运维,可以帮助你:
- 提升网站性能,缩短页面加载时间,提高用户体验。
- 保证网站安全,防范黑客攻击,降低企业风险。
- 及时发现并解决问题,减少网站故障带来的损失。
选择合适的Web运维平台
市面上有许多Web运维平台可供选择,如Zabbix、Nagios、Prometheus等。选择合适的平台,需要考虑以下因素:
- 功能丰富性:选择功能全面、能满足你需求的平台。
- 易用性:选择界面友好、操作简单的平台。
- 可扩展性:选择能够随着业务发展而扩展的平台。
- 成本:选择性价比高的平台。
监控网站性能
网站性能是衡量网站好坏的重要指标。以下是一些常见的监控指标:
- 响应时间:指用户发起请求到服务器响应的时间。
- 吞吐量:指单位时间内服务器处理的请求数量。
- 并发量:指同一时间访问网站的用户数量。
- 错误率:指请求失败的比例。
你可以通过以下方法监控网站性能:
- 使用性能监控工具:如New Relic、AppDynamics等。
- 查看服务器日志:分析错误日志、访问日志等。
- 进行压力测试:模拟大量用户访问,检测网站性能。
优化网站性能
优化网站性能可以从以下几个方面入手:
- 代码优化:减少HTTP请求、压缩图片、使用缓存等。
- 服务器优化:合理配置服务器,提高服务器性能。
- 数据库优化:优化SQL语句、使用索引、分库分表等。
- 内容优化:优化网站内容,提高搜索引擎排名。
保证网站安全
网站安全是Web运维的重要任务。以下是一些常见的网站安全问题:
- SQL注入:通过构造恶意的SQL语句,攻击数据库。
- XSS攻击:在网页中注入恶意脚本,盗取用户信息。
- DDoS攻击:通过大量请求,使网站瘫痪。
以下是一些保证网站安全的方法:
- 使用HTTPS协议:加密数据传输,防止数据泄露。
- 对用户输入进行过滤:防止SQL注入、XSS攻击等。
- 设置防火墙:拦截恶意请求,保护网站安全。
- 定期更新软件:修复漏洞,提高安全性。
总结
掌握Web运维平台,让网站稳定高效运行,需要你不断学习、实践和总结。通过以上方法,相信你能够打造一个优秀的Web运维团队,为企业的数字化转型贡献力量。
